Snooty and Self-conceited

Snooty

Snooty adjective - Being or characteristic of a person who has an offensive air of superiority and tends to ignore or disdain anyone regarded as inferior.
Usage example: the actress plays a genteel yet faintly snooty older woman

Self-conceited

Self-conceited adjective - Having too high an opinion of oneself.
Usage example: a self-conceited medical researcher who never acknowledges her colleagues' contributions
